Tomorrow is a big day as we will get our first chance to meet the Environment Secretary Michael Gove, to whom this petition is addressed, and present the issues facing lions. It is the first step and a very important one.

Tomorrow afternoon there is an important debate in Westminster Hall, led by Zac Goldsmith MP,  on trophy hunting, asking the UK Government to ban trophy hunting imports.
